Responsible Gambling and UKGC Licensing

All the sites I mentioned are licensed by the UK Gambling Commission. That is non-negotiable. If a site doesn’t have a UKGC licence, do not deposit. You have no protection. The UKGC forces operators to offer deposit limits, time-outs, and self-exclusion. Use them.

I set a deposit limit of £500 per week. That is my rule. If I lose it, I stop. No chasing losses. Roulette is a negative expectation game. The house edge is 2.7% on European tables. That is better than most casino games, but it is still a losing game over time. Treat it as entertainment. Not as a way to make money.

If you feel like you are losing control, use GamStop. It blocks you from all UKGC licensed sites. It is drastic, but it works.
